Program Overview

    In mid-September of this year, twin storms Ingrid and Manuel pummeled Mexico, killing at least 41 people and forcing the evacuation of tens of thousands amid some of the worst flooding in decades. Guerrero state was hit hardest. We teamed up with Cadena, a humanitarian aid organization based in Mexico City, and headed down. We encountered flooded villages and displaced communities -- but also great resilience and optimism.
